The Focus MK3/MK3.5 for example uses the exact same coolant reservoir as the earlier C-max MK1/Focus MK2. This type of reservoir was introduced in 2003 on the C-max MK1 and has been used for many engine types without any problems. The ECOboost engines are the only ones which suffers from premature coolant reservoir failures on a large scale. It's meant for larger engines (such as a v8) which will have an exhaust manifold at both sides of the engine, and therefore double the amount of o2 If the turbocharger has failed the cause of the failure should always be investigated and corrected. Just installing a new turbocharger may well result in failure of the new turbocharger also.
